Problem

Industries such as agriculture, mining, and infrastructure often rely on manual data collection or legacy aerial platforms that lack real-time analytics, secure data handling, and autonomous operation, leading to inefficient workflows and limited insight quality.

Solution

Skyber Aerospace delivers a scalable, end‑to‑end software stack for unmanned aerial vehicles that integrates precision sensors, AI‑driven analytics, and autonomous flight control. Hosted on Microsoft Azure, the platform provides encrypted data transmission, multi‑layer security, and continuous monitoring. Onboard edge computing enables real‑time object detection, smart reporting, and adaptive mission planning, while the ground control system offers operators intuitive oversight and command. The solution can be customized for sector‑specific payloads, RTK‑enabled navigation, and swarm capabilities in GNSS‑denied environments, producing high‑accuracy data and actionable insights for critical missions.

Target Audience

Primary customers are enterprises in agriculture, mining, and infrastructure that require autonomous aerial data collection, real‑time analytics, and secure, high‑precision UAV solutions.

Features

  • AI‑powered analytics pipeline that automates data processing, generates analytical reports, and performs advanced object detection in real time
  • Integrated precision sensors and RTK navigation for sub‑centimeter positioning and high‑fidelity data capture
  • Autonomous flight controller with edge computing chipset for on‑board decision making and mission adaptation
  • Secure cloud backend on Microsoft Azure with encryption, multi‑layer security protocols, and continuous monitoring
  • Ground Control System (GCS) offering real‑time telemetry, mission planning, and operator interface
  • Custom UAV design and in‑house prototyping, including carbon‑fiber or composite frames, modular payload integration, and swarm operation support
